TCollect可以理解为OpenTSDB的数据采集前端,Tcollect负责采集监控数据,并发送到后端的OpenTSDB进行存储。
运行说明:
验证
运行说明:
在进行TCollect的安装前先要确保OpenTSDB的正确安装,安装过程请参考:
opentsdb-2.0.1 RPM包的安装以及测试
下载tcollector
git clone git://github.com/OpenTSDB/tcollector.git
配置tcollector
修改tcollector/startstop文件
TSD_HOST=localhost#指定TSD的IP或者是HostName
TCOLLECTOR_PATH=/usr/hadoop/tcollector
首次运行的准备
Opentsdb进行数据操作是,会对Metric进行数据校验,因为tcollect首次运行时需要创建大量的Metric,所以第一次运行的时候可以指定Opentsd运行在--auto-metric模式下,该模式会自动创建metric
./build/tsdb tsd ----auto-metric
第一次启动后,为了保证metric的有效性,可以去掉--auto-metric参数进行启动
运行tcollector
cd tcollector
./startstop start
验证
查看hbase表记录
scan ‘tsdb-uid’
scan ‘tsdb
查看OpenTSDB的界面